測試人員的基本技能要求 – 快速掌握業務知識的能力

來源:互聯網
上載者:User

  註:本文節選自《軟體測試技術大全》第3章

測試人員的技能要求相對開發人員而言,沒有那麼的專門,開發人員可以僅僅要求具備某項程式設計語言的使用能力即可勝任開發的工作。但是測試人員卻要求需要瞭解更多的東西,瞭解的範圍更廣。

因此,對於測試人員的技能要求,其實可以概括成一項,就是快速學習各種新事物的能力。因為測試的項目包含方方面面的內容,而不同的項目使用的技術也不一樣,涉及的業務領域也不一樣,需要使用的測試方法和測試載入器也有可能不一樣。不會有哪個項目可以讓測試人員有很充足的時間去學習這一切。

 

技巧:必須能快速地學習,抓住要點、把握重點,善於分析和利用對自己的測試有用的資訊。

 

如果把測試人員需要掌握的技能細分的話,可以劃分成以下4大類:

q      項目涉及的領域知識的分析和理解能力。

q      產品設計和架構的分析和理解能力。

q      各種測試手段和測試載入器的應用能力。

q      使用者模型的分析和理解能力。

 

這4方面的內容構成了優秀測試人員的“技能矩陣”,3.5所示。


圖3.5  測試人員的技能要求

可以看到,測試知識只是其中的一部分,並且最核心的技能是快速學習的能力。

 

3.2.1 業務知識對業務知識瞭解得越多,測試就越貼近使用者的實際需求。並且測試發現的缺陷也是使用者非常關注的缺陷,同時是專案經理、開發人員都會認為很重要的缺陷。這在一些業務應用系統的測試尤其如此。        相反,如果缺乏對產品所涉及的業務領域的理解,則有可能測試出來的缺陷只是停留在功能操作的正確性層面,會被開發人員認為測試不夠全面;甚至更糟糕的是,由於對某些業務知識存在誤解,導致誤測,提交的Bug被開發人員生氣地拒絕掉。       技巧:多閱讀需求文檔,多從使用者角度出發考慮問題,多與使用者或需求分析人員溝通,是發現更多業務方面的缺陷的好方法。
相關文章

聯繫我們

該頁面正文內容均來源於網絡整理,並不代表阿里雲官方的觀點,該頁面所提到的產品和服務也與阿里云無關,如果該頁面內容對您造成了困擾,歡迎寫郵件給我們,收到郵件我們將在5個工作日內處理。

如果您發現本社區中有涉嫌抄襲的內容,歡迎發送郵件至: info-contact@alibabacloud.com 進行舉報並提供相關證據,工作人員會在 5 個工作天內聯絡您,一經查實,本站將立刻刪除涉嫌侵權內容。

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.